...just about everyone's favorite way to have summer squash is simply breaded with cornmeal and fried in a little bit of corn oil...seriously no recipe that's all there is to it...we just sort of dredge each slice in some corn meal...the cut squash is wet enough for just the right amount of cornmeal to stick...
...and then I just barely coat a seasoned cast iron pan with oil...and place the slices in a single layer...
...cook over medium heat until they brown on one side and then turn them over...and brown them on the other side...
...I take them off the heat and put them onto some paper towel to drain a bit...but there's really not all that much oil...
...about one squash per person seems to be the right amount for us...
...and it goes with anything for dinner...we had some barbecue seitan...
...it's sort of crispy on the outside and soft and slightly sweet and bubbly on the inside...we think it's delicious...but we've found in our 'travels' that squash fried this way is a pretty southern dish...
